I've been coding for 20 years now, almost every single afternoon.
I've never met someone who has spent more time coding than me (although for sure such people exist). I love writing code, I consider it an art form. I don't mind spending days optimizing a function until the code is beautiful (at least to me).
I also have dozens of projects in mind that I don't have time to go through; cue the meme of "I bought another domain that will sit empty for years", I have like 60 of those right now.
AI assistance/vibecoding, whatever you call it, has been a massive win for me because now I can sketch out those projects in a weekend, put them out and then, if I decide they're worth spending more time on, tradcode the parts that I really care about. As it is for many others, AI is another tool in my toolbox. It's the pencil and paper I use to draft stuff.
It's tricky because I do get that we all want to get rid of low-value AI slop, but also, it wouldn't be fair to me, and people like me, to have authentic projects discredited just because you used AI in the creative process; not just as part of it, but perhaps even to write ALL of the code. And then, why would that be a bad thing?
What difference does it make if it was me writing functionally identical code letter-by-letter instead of writing a comprehensive prompt and guiding AI to do as I wish?